Cass Benton Sam has a brilliant way of making Mac Demarco-esque tones sound beautiful but eerie. He combines high-pitched melodies with sounds of sadness and lonesomeness, but in a way that breeds positivity in darkness. You can hear the work put into this record by the layering of guitars and the little sounds here and there that are almost minuscule but perfect the record. This is the kind of record every solo artist wishes they could make. Favorite track: They Said The House Was Empty.
